| | sub getBLEUSentenceDetails |
| | { |
| | my $maxNgramOrder = 4; |
| | my ($refSysOutput, $refTruths, $factorIndex) = @_; |
| | my $length_translation = scalar(@$refSysOutput); |
| | my @length_references = map {scalar(@$_)} @$refTruths; |
| | my $closestTruthLength = (sort(map {abs($_ - $length_translation)} @length_references))[0]; |
| | my @correct = (0) x $maxNgramOrder; |
| | my @total = (0) x $maxNgramOrder; |
| | my $returnData = [[], []]; |
| | my %REF_GRAM; |
| | my $ngramMatches = []; |
| | for(my $j = 0; $j < scalar(@$refTruths); $j++) |
| | { |
| | for(my $i = 0; $i < $length_references[$j]; $i++) |
| | { |
| | my $gram = ''; |
| | for(my $k = 0; $k < min($i + 1, $maxNgramOrder); $k++) |
| | { |
| | $gram = $refTruths->[$j]->[$i - $k]->[$factorIndex] . " " . $gram; |
| | |
| | if(!exists $REF_GRAM{$gram}) |
| | { |
| | my @tmp = (0) x scalar @$refTruths; |
| | $tmp[$j] = 1; |
| | $REF_GRAM{$gram} = \@tmp; |
| | } |
| | else |
| | { |
| | $REF_GRAM{$gram}->[$j]++; |
| | } |
| | } |
| | } |
| | } |
| | for(my $i = 0; $i < $length_translation; $i++) |
| | { |
| | my $gram = ''; |
| | for(my $k = 0; $k < min($i + 1, $maxNgramOrder); $k++) |
| | { |
| | $gram = $refSysOutput->[$i - $k]->[$factorIndex] . " " . $gram; |
| | if(exists $REF_GRAM{$gram}) |
| | { |
| | $correct[$k]++; |
| | my @indices = (); |
| | my $notOvercounting = 0; |
| | for(my $m = 0; $m < scalar(@{$REF_GRAM{$gram}}); $m++) |
| | { |
| | if($REF_GRAM{$gram}->[$m] > 0) |
| | { |
| | push @indices, $m; |
| | $REF_GRAM{$gram}->[$m]--; |
| | $notOvercounting = 1; |
| | } |
| | } |
| | if($notOvercounting == 1) {push @$ngramMatches, [$i - $k, $k + 1, \@indices];} |
| | } |
| | } |
| | } |
| | my $brevity = ($length_translation > $closestTruthLength || $length_translation == 0) ? 1 : exp(1 - $closestTruthLength / $length_translation); |
| | my @pct; |
| | my ($logsum, $logcount) = (0, 0); |
| | for(my $i = 0; $i < $maxNgramOrder; $i++) |
| | { |
| | $total[$i] = max(1, $length_translation - $i); |
| | push @pct, ($total[$i] == 0) ? -1 : $correct[$i] / $total[$i]; |
| | if($total[$i] > 0) |
| | { |
| | $logsum += my_log($pct[$i]); |
| | $logcount++; |
| | } |
| | } |
| | my $bleu = $brevity * exp($logsum / $logcount); |
| | $returnData->[0] = [$bleu, @pct]; |
| | $returnData->[1] = $ngramMatches; |
| | return $returnData; |
| | } |
